Governance - Clark Wilson Candidate Statement

I believe UNAVCO would benefit from my varied experience, especially from my three years of program management at NASA Headquarters. I look forward to the chance to support UNAVCO in the work to build PBO, and to participate in the exciting science that lies ahead.

 

Clark Wilson Biography

Clark R. Wilson has been a Professor of Geophysics at the University of Texas at Austin since 1976, following graduate study at the Scripps Institution of Oceanography. He has a long-standing interest in geodesy, including causes of Earth rotational variations, and related problems such as temporal variability in Earth's gravity field. From 1990-94 he was Chairman of the Geological Sciences Department, and from 1996-99 he was at NASA Headquarters Washington DC, as Program Scientist for space geodesy and geophysics programs. While at NASA he oversaw contract and grant support of UNAVCO and of the SCIGN project. He is serving as Geodynamics Section President of the International Association of Geodesy through 2003, and is the IAG representative to the International Earth Rotation Service.
